Course content
    • Introduction to Health and Social Care
    • Communication in Health and Social Care
    • Understanding Human Growth and Development
    • Safeguarding in Health and Social Care
    • Health Promotion
    • Equality and Diversity in Health and Social Care
    • Anatomy and Physiology
    • Mental Health Awareness
    • Working in Health and Social Care Settings
    • Professionalism in Health and Social Care
Assessment

Assessment is via assignment submission

Fee structure

The fee for the programme is as follows:

    • 6 Months - Accelerated mode @ GBP £1250
    • 9 Months - Standard mode @ GBP £950
Fee payment plans

The programme offers following fee payment plans:

    6 Months programme
    ● Payment option (a): GBP £416 x 3 monthly instalments
    ● Payment option (b): GBP £1187.50 x 1 instalment (We offer 5% bursary on total fee for students opting to pay in full)

    9 Months programme
    ● Payment option (c): GBP £190 x 5 monthly instalments
    ● Payment option (d): GBP £475 x 2 quarterly instalments
    ● Payment option (e): GBP £902.50 x 1 instalment (We offer 5% bursary on total fee for students opting to pay in full)
